Bootstrap

VUE项目的新增和编辑使用同一个弹窗,出现关闭编辑弹窗然后打开新增弹会有验证提示问题

  • VUE项目的新增和编辑使用同一个弹窗,出现关闭编辑弹窗然后打开新增弹会有验证提示问题

解决方法
定义一个使用 this.$nextTickH函数的方法,大致它会在dom形成之后更新数据。

  clearValidate() {
    const form: any = this.$refs['refName'];
    if (form) {
      this.$nextTick(() => {
        form.clearValidate();
      })
    }
  }

然后在closeDialog统一动作之后添加this.clearValidate(),在打开弹窗的方法里面dialogVisible = true后面添加this.clearValidate() ;

;